How often should a Denver workplace be maintained?

Typically, your Denver workplace should be maintained on a plan that aligns with occupancy, traffic volume, and regulatory risk. Set daily maintenance for restrooms, breakrooms, entrances, waste disposal, and frequently touched areas. If you run a medical, childcare, or food-related facility, boost disinfecting frequency and document completion for regulatory adherence.

Organize vacuuming, dusting, glass cleaning, and workstation sanitizing several times weekly or nightly, depending on headcount and visitor flow. Inspect floors regularly and immediately resolve spills to lower damage risk and prevent accidents. Plan monthly detailing for ventilation, trim, seating in low-traffic areas that collect buildup. Add deep quarterly cleaning to handle carpet extraction, hard-floor refinishing, window washing plus seasonal debris handling. Check your cleaning schedule quarterly, then adjust services, team resources, and timing guided by findings, feedback, and standards.

What Ways Do Janitorial Services Reduce Germs?

Target commonly touched spots, communal areas, and damp locations first to reduce germ spread where contamination happens most often. You lower exposure when you follow a documented sequence: extract grime, use EPA-approved disinfectants properly, maintain required durations, and confirm effectiveness. Surface identification helps you pinpoint work surfaces, door handles, light switches, water fixtures, lunch areas, and sanitary facilities that need prioritized, repeat attention each day.

Prevent secondary contamination via organizing color-coded supplies, replacing cloths regularly, and isolating bathroom tools from common-use equipment. HEPA-filter filtration captures small particles before they recirculate. In expansive buildings, electrostatic spraying improves coverage on complex shapes without reducing efficiency. When you integrate scheduled cleaning with focused disinfection, sanitation support, and trash disposal, you establish a cleaner environment that follows health requirements and lowers exposure opportunities for occupants each day.

What insurance and guarantees must Denver janitorial companies maintain?

You should demand liability coverage, worker's comp, vehicle insurance for transport, and a janitorial or employee theft bond. Verify umbrella coverage for higher-loss exposure and confirm Colorado compliance limits. Ask for proof of coverage, added insured status when needed, and active policy information. Review limitations for biohazards, floor work, and subcontractors. You'll reduce exposure, document compliance, and prevent gaps before you execute any cleaning contract with assurance.
